Re: [JAWS-Users] Antivirus

2015-09-30 Thread Mike
The diference between the anti-virus and the internet security is basically 
that the internet security package includes a very good firewall, and does 
things like protect your social media content and the like. I also know that 
it protects  E-mail, but both products may do this.

Re: [JAWS-Users] Activating difficult buttons.

2015-09-30 Thread Mario
Neil, if the spacebar, enter, shift+enter or applications key doesn't 
seam to work, you can try right clicking on the link and choosing open, 
or sometimes activating the link with the JAWS cursor.

[JAWS-Users] Jaws 17 beta 2 is ready for download

2015-09-30 Thread jim
Hi Jaws Users list,
Here is how to get the Jaws 17 beta 2 download yourself.
Go to:
http://www.freedomscientific.com/
Press Control+home, takes you to the top of the page.
Press H, for headings 5 times, to latest news.
Down arrow one time to, Jaws 17 public beta 2 released, press enter.
After the page loads, press Insert+f7, for your links list.
Press the letter D three times, This takes you to Download the Jaws public 
beta, press enter.
If you have a 64 bit computer, arrow down to:
Jaws 17.0.806,english, September 2015,64bit, press enter.
Press ALT+n, for the notification bar.
Tab to save, press enter.
Close IE, with Control+w.
Go to your download folder.
Press enter on the Jaws 17 beta 2 file.
Follow the prompts to install.
Restart your computer.
Redo your shortcut key to start jaws 17.
Now you have done it yourself, you will know how to do it the next time all by 
yourself.
No need for others to post a download link for you.
I know for people who are just starting out on a computer, that this is a easy 
way for them to get a Jaws program update.
But over the long run, you are better off learning how to do it yourself.
So, I hope these steps, have helped you to gain some independence! on using 
your computer with Jaws.
